Policies Regarding Cemetery Decorations
Decorations can be a hazard and they make it difficult to maintain the cemetery. Solar lights and decorations other than those approved by the cemetery are strictly forbidden and will be removed without notice. The cemetery is not responsible for decorations.
Spring Cleanup
Spring cleanup begins on March 1 every year.
Cut Flowers
Cut Flowers are allowed at any time.
Plastic Decorations & Artificial Flowers
Plastic decorations or artificial flowers will be allowed only during the winter season
(November-April). Any plastic decorations left during the summer season will be removed and disposed.
Potted Plants
Potted plants may be placed on Easter, Mother's Day, Memorial Day, Father's Day,
the 4th of July, and Labor Day. These pots will be removed about a week after
the holiday to avoid creating bare spots on grass.
Winter Wreaths & Grave Blankets
After December 1, winter wreaths and grave blankets may be placed and can be left until
March 1. Any winter wreath or grave blanket, natural or plastic, remaining after March 1 will be removed.
Individual Plantings
The planting of shrubs or trees, and the opening of flower beds may be made by cemetery
and personnel only and will only be made on sites where allowed. Arrangements
for these plantings and their care may be made by cemetery office. Any plantings,
which become unsightly will be removed.
